Common questions
Is my data private?
Yes. Awwab has no servers and no accounts. Your prayers, settings, and progress stay on your device and in your own private iCloud — we never receive them. The app has no ads or tracking. (This website’s Knowledge games do show Google ads, but the app itself does not.) See the Privacy Policy.
Which devices is Awwab on? Is there an Android version?
Awwab is available now on iPhone and Apple Watch, with Android coming soon. On iPhone your data syncs through your own private iCloud; on Android everything stays on your device with no cloud account, working fully offline. The Knowledge games will also be playable here on the website.
Does Awwab work without internet?
Yes. Prayer times and the Qibla are calculated on your device, so the core app works offline. Syncing your data between devices needs iCloud and a connection, but you can pray and log entirely offline.
How does the Shield (app blocking) work?
You pick the apps you want to hold back, and Awwab limits them until you’ve logged your prayer, using Apple’s Screen Time / Family Controls. You’ll be asked to grant Screen Time permission the first time. It’s a gentle aid for your own focus — not a hard security lock.
I granted Screen Time permission but the Shield isn’t working.
Open Settings → Screen Time and make sure it’s enabled, then in Awwab re-open the Shield setup and confirm your app selection. If it still doesn’t apply, fully quit and reopen the app. Restarting your device resolves most Screen Time hiccups.
My prayer times look off.
Make sure Awwab has location permission (Settings → Awwab → Location) and that your calculation method and madhab are set correctly in the app’s settings. Times are convenience estimates — please verify against your local mosque where precision matters.
I’m not getting prayer notifications.
Check Settings → Awwab → Notifications are allowed, and that Focus / Do Not Disturb isn’t silencing them. Opening the app occasionally lets it refresh upcoming reminders.
My Apple Watch isn’t showing the latest data.
The Watch syncs with your iPhone over Bluetooth/Wi-Fi when the two are nearby. Opening the Awwab app on your Watch prompts an immediate sync. Keeping an Awwab complication on your watch face helps it stay current.
How do I delete my data?
Delete entries inside the app, delete the app to clear its on-device data, and remove its iCloud data via Settings → [your name] → iCloud → Manage Account Storage → Awwab. We hold no copy, so that fully removes it.
